canned basil & garlic wax beans

I love waxed yellow beans and my husband grows them for me in our garden. I decided to change up my recipe and this is what I came up with. Simple but delicious! Happy Harvest!

prep time 15 Min
cook time 25 Min
method Pressure Cooker/Instant Pot
yield

Ingredients

  • 5 1/2 pounds yellow waxed beans, snapped and cleaned
  • 1 teaspoon dried basil to each jar
  • 2 - garlic cloves, crushed and minced
  • - boiling water for 5 quart jars
  • - canning jars, lids, and rings

How To Make canned basil & garlic wax beans

  • Step 1
    Place 2 cloves and basil to each canning jar. Pack each jar with beans and fill with hot water to 1/4 of an inch from the top. Place hot lids and rings on.
  • Step 2
    Process in your canner for 25 minutes at 10 pounds of pressure. Allow canner to cool and place jars on 2 thick towels out of a draft.
